73 static const struct sdhc_acpi_slot {
74 	const char *hid;
75 	const char *uid;
76 	int type;
77 #define	SLOT_TYPE_SD	0	/* SD or SDIO */
78 #define	SLOT_TYPE_EMMC	1	/* eMMC */
79 	uint32_t flags;
80 } sdhc_acpi_slot_map[] = {
81 	{ .hid = "80865ACA",		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
82 	{ .hid = "80865ACC",		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_EMMC },
83 	{ .hid = "80865AD0",		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
84 	{ .hid = "80860F14", .uid = "1", .type = SLOT_TYPE_EMMC },
85 	{ .hid = "80860F14", .uid = "3", .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
86 	{ .hid = "80860F16",   		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
87 	{ .hid = "INT33BB",  .uid = "2", .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
88 	{ .hid = "INT33BB",  .uid = "3", .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
89 	{ .hid = "INT33C6",		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
90 	{ .hid = "INT3436",		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
91 	{ .hid = "INT344D",		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
92 	{ .hid = "NXP0003",  .uid = "0", .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D,
93 					 .flags = SDHC_ESDHC_FLAGS },
94 	{ .hid = "NXP0003",  .uid = "1", .type = SLOT_TYPE_EMMC,
95 					 .flags = SDHC_ESDHC_FLAGS },
96 
97 	/* Generic IDs last */
98 	{ .hid = "PNP0D40",		 .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
99 	{ .hid = "PNP0FFF",  .uid = "3", .type = SLOT_TYPE_SD },
100 };
101 
102 static const struct sdhc_acpi_slot *
103 sdhc_acpi_find_slot(ACPI_DEVICE_INFO *ad)
104 {
105 	const struct sdhc_acpi_slot *slot;
106 	const char *hid, *uid;
107 	size_t i;
108 
109 	hid = ad->HardwareId.String;
110 	uid = ad->UniqueId.String;
111 
112 	if (!(ad->Valid & ACPI_VALID_HID) || hid == NULL)
113 		return NULL;
114 
115 	for (i = 0; i < __arraycount(sdhc_acpi_slot_map); i++) {
116 		slot = &sdhc_acpi_slot_map[i];
117 		const char * const slot_id[] = { slot->hid, NULL };
118 		if (acpi_match_hid(ad, slot_id)) {
119 			if (slot->uid == NULL ||
120 			    ((ad->Valid & ACPI_VALID_UID) != 0 &&
121 			     uid != NULL &&
122 			     strcmp(uid, slot->uid) == 0))
123 				return slot;
124 		}
125 	}
126 	return NULL;
127 }
128 
129 static int
130 sdhc_acpi_match(device_t parent, cfdata_t match, void *opaque)
131 {
132 	struct acpi_attach_args *aa = opaque;
133 
134 	if (aa->aa_node->ad_type != ACPI_TYPE_DEVICE)
135 		return 0;
136 
137 	return sdhc_acpi_find_slot(aa->aa_node->ad_devinfo) != NULL;
138 }

140 static void
141 sdhc_acpi_attach(device_t parent, device_t self, void *opaque)
142 {
143 	struct sdhc_acpi_softc *sc = device_private(self);
144 	struct acpi_attach_args *aa = opaque;
145 	const struct sdhc_acpi_slot *slot;
146 	struct acpi_resources res;
147 	struct acpi_mem *mem;
148 	struct acpi_irq *irq;
149 	ACPI_STATUS rv;
150 	ACPI_INTEGER clock_freq;
151 
152 	sc->sc.sc_dev = self;
153 	sc->sc.sc_dmat = aa->aa_dmat;
154 	sc->sc.sc_host = NULL;
155 	sc->sc_memt = aa->aa_memt;
156 
157 	slot = sdhc_acpi_find_slot(aa->aa_node->ad_devinfo);
158 	if (slot->type == SLOT_TYPE_EMMC)
159 		sc->sc.sc_vendor_hw_reset = sdhc_acpi_intel_emmc_hw_reset;
160 
161 	rv = acpi_resource_parse(self, aa->aa_node->ad_handle, "_CRS",
162 	    &res, &acpi_resource_parse_ops_default);
163 	if (ACPI_FAILURE(rv))
164 		return;
165 
166 	AcpiGetHandle(aa->aa_node->ad_handle, "_CRS", &sc->sc_crs);
167 	AcpiGetHandle(aa->aa_node->ad_handle, "_SRS", &sc->sc_srs);
168 	if (sc->sc_crs && sc->sc_srs) {
169 		/* XXX Why need this? */
170 		sc->sc_crs_buffer.Pointer = NULL;
171 		sc->sc_crs_buffer.Length = ACPI_ALLOCATE_LOCAL_BUFFER;
172 		rv = AcpiGetCurrentResources(sc->sc_crs, &sc->sc_crs_buffer);
173 		if (ACPI_FAILURE(rv))
174 			sc->sc_crs = sc->sc_srs = NULL;
175 	}
176 
177 	mem = acpi_res_mem(&res, 0);
178 	irq = acpi_res_irq(&res, 0);
179 	if (mem == NULL || irq == NULL) {
180 		aprint_error_dev(self, "incomplete resources\n");
181 		goto cleanup;
182 	}
183 	if (mem->ar_length == 0) {
184 		aprint_error_dev(self, "zero length memory resource\n");
185 		goto cleanup;
186 	}
187 	sc->sc_memsize = mem->ar_length;
188 
189 	if (bus_space_map(sc->sc_memt, mem->ar_base, sc->sc_memsize, 0,
190 	    &sc->sc_memh)) {
191 		aprint_error_dev(self, "couldn't map registers\n");
192 		goto cleanup;
193 	}
194 
195 	sc->sc_ih = acpi_intr_establish(self,
196 	    (uint64_t)(uintptr_t)aa->aa_node->ad_handle,
197 	    IPL_BIO, false, sdhc_intr, &sc->sc, device_xname(self));
198 	if (sc->sc_ih == NULL) {
199 		aprint_error_dev(self,
200 		    "couldn't establish interrupt handler\n");
201 		goto unmap;
202 	}
203 
204 	sc->sc.sc_host = kmem_zalloc(sizeof(struct sdhc_host *), KM_SLEEP);
205 
206 	sc->sc.sc_flags |= slot->flags;
207 
208 	/* Enable DMA transfer */
209 	sc->sc.sc_flags |= SDHC_FLAG_USE_DMA;
210 
211 	/* Read clock frequency from device properties */
212 	rv = acpi_dsd_integer(aa->aa_node->ad_handle, "clock-frequency",
213 	    &clock_freq);
214 	if (ACPI_SUCCESS(rv))
215 		sc->sc.sc_clkbase = clock_freq / 1000;
216 
217 	if (sdhc_host_found(&sc->sc, sc->sc_memt, sc->sc_memh,
218 	    sc->sc_memsize) != 0) {
219 		aprint_error_dev(self, "couldn't initialize host\n");
220 		goto fail;
221 	}
222 
223 	if (!pmf_device_register1(self, sdhc_suspend, sdhc_acpi_resume,
224 	    sdhc_shutdown)) {
225 		aprint_error_dev(self, "couldn't establish powerhook\n");
226 	}
227 
228 	acpi_resource_cleanup(&res);
229 	return;
230 
231 fail:
232 	if (sc->sc.sc_host != NULL)
233 		kmem_free(sc->sc.sc_host, sizeof(struct sdhc_host *));
234 	sc->sc.sc_host = NULL;
235 	if (sc->sc_ih != NULL)
236 		acpi_intr_disestablish(sc->sc_ih);
237 	sc->sc_ih = NULL;
238 unmap:
239 	bus_space_unmap(sc->sc_memt, sc->sc_memh, sc->sc_memsize);
240 	sc->sc_memsize = 0;
241 cleanup:
242 	if (sc->sc_crs_buffer.Pointer)
243 		ACPI_FREE(sc->sc_crs_buffer.Pointer);
244 	sc->sc_crs_buffer.Pointer = NULL;
245 	acpi_resource_cleanup(&res);
246 }
